Analyst: Apple to skip iPad mini in 2012, keep low-cost iPad 2 instead

Apple's plans for a 7-inch iPad are a very hot topic heading into the new year, but they may not bear any tangible fruit for consumers in 2012. A Wedge Partners analyst doesn't think it's in the cards. Instead, Apple might offer a cheaper iPad 2.

Apple details iTunes in the Cloud and iTunes Match international availability

Apple has finally made it very clear exactly which media content can be made available in the cloud in which countries for Automatic Downloads and Apple TV streaming, as well as listing the 17 countries where iTunes Match is available.

Apple unlikely to secure Galaxy Tab 10.1N ban in Germany

According to a preliminary assessment from the Dusseldorf regional court in Germany on Thursday, Apple isn't very likely to succeed in its attempts to get the redesigned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1N tablet barred from sale in that country via injunction.
